WINES OF INDEPENDEN­T STANDING

-

Robert Oatley Hancock & Hancock Cabernet Sauvignon/Touriga Nacional (£13.90, 14%)

A fabulous blend of cabernet sauvignon, shiraz, malbec and touriga nacional (considered Portugal’s finest grape by many) from Australia’s McLaren Vale. Hancock & Hancock is a newish venture founded by late wine guru Oatley’s two sons. Lovely blackcurra­nt flavours with some floral notes. From Hedonism.co.uk

Louis Jadot Bourgogne Blanc Clos de Loyse (£15.75, 12.5%)

A mouth-watering white burgundy from Louis Jadot’s Bourgogne vineyards, Clos de Loyse oozes flavours of peach, lemon and pear, with vanilla spices, thanks to its hand-harvested chardonnay grapes. Ideal with white meats and pasta. From Farehamwin­ecellar.co.uk

CVNE Viña Real Crianza 2016 (£9.99, 13.5%) This critically-acclaimed Spanish red from the heart of the Rioja region represents great value for money. Intense aromas of blackberri­es and blackcurra­nts, with subtle hints of oak, are complement­ed by lovely warm spicy aromas. From Thesolentc­ellar.co.uk

Los Olivos Malbec 2018 (10.99, 14%)

A gorgeous Argentinia­n malbec with notes of plum. Blackberry and white pepper and a long and fruity finish. Ideal with grilled meats and roasted vegetables. From Tauruswine­s.co.uk

Caliterra Edicion Limitada “A” Carménère/Malbec 2017 (£20, 13/5%)

A stunning blend of carménère and malbec grapes, both grown in Chile’s verdant Colchagua Valley before being barrel aged for 18 months. Sweet floral notes compete with a fruity palate for a satisfying finish with notes of pepper and tomato. From Tanninando­ak.com
